<p>The Foreign and Commonwealth Office’s Overseas Business Risk (OBR) service covers
106 different countries. This is voluntary guidance to British businesses, available
free of charge on GOV.UK. The guidance is regularly reviewed and updated if necessary.
The OBR service is routinely promoted as part of officials’ outreach work with businesses
and trade promotion agencies and partners. It is the decision of an individual or
company whether to operate in settlements in the Occupied Territories, but the British
Government would neither encourage nor support such activity.</p>
